Output ef22edd0261bd4c209d54d2273a22c9de841e803d90a92eb055557e4ba2641ad:0

value
625649
script pubkey
OP_0 OP_PUSHBYTES_20 75bf308c06a477665d63a6448b87788be840ae8a
address
bc1qwklnprqx53mkvhtr5ezghpmc305ypt523vv5sf
transaction
ef22edd0261bd4c209d54d2273a22c9de841e803d90a92eb055557e4ba2641ad